During an open house and ribbon-cutting ceremony to showcase the new $3.5 million nursing home care unit at the Veterans Affairs Medical Center in Grand Island on Wednesday, nursing assistant April Dooley talks to World War II veteran and nursing home resident Melvin Brokofsky (right), who is sitting in one of two new dining areas with Vietnam veteran and nursing home resident Ray Schooner (left).
